Transaction 83111a58906039e01d784f53fe65511ac6b0d659366129666b9893b67f512783
1 Input
1 Output
-
83111a58906039e01d784f53fe65511ac6b0d659366129666b9893b67f512783:0
- value
- 83611
- script pubkey
- OP_0 OP_PUSHBYTES_20 e4b779d068baf069840b2ebfb47e9763ac433823
- address
- bc1qujmhn5rghtcxnpqt96lmgl5hvwkyxwpruk5ves